A container of oxygen with a fixed volume has a pressure of 13.0atm. at temperature of 20 °C what will the pressure of the oxygen be if the container is heated to 102 °C ? A.)12.4atm B.)15.4atm C.) 16.6 atm D.) 18.6atm

Answer :

You must follow the Gay-Lussac law of gases but, and this is extremely important, using temperature in Kelvin scale:

[tex]\frac{P_1}{T_1} = \frac{P_2}{T_2}\ \to\ P_2 = \frac{P_1\cdot T_2}{T_1} = \frac{13\ atm\cdot (102 + 273)\ K}{(20 + 273)\ K} = \bf 16.64\ atm[/tex]

The correct answer is C) 16.6 atm.
